Disney Starlight Parade Opening Date

It’s official, we have an opening date for the new “Disney Starlight: Dream the Night Away” parade. The parade will kick off on

July 20th, 2025

. This is much earlier than many were speculating and isn’t too far behind the beginning of summer. This is great news for those planning a trip to Walt Disney World this summer!

This will be the first nighttime parade at Walt Disney World in nearly 10 years that’s not part of a ticketed event and it is going to be a major draw for guests visiting this summer.

What is Disney Starlight About?

As far as the story goes, “Disney Starlight: Dream the Night Away” transports guests into the stories of Disney characters using the power of the Blue Fairy’s Magic. The parade is inspired by the “rich history of nighttime parades at Magic Kingdom” with Disney confirming the parade will include a few easter eggs.

This inspiration extends to the float designs, music, and choreography. Several members of the creative team working on the parade have also worked on favorites like “Main Street Electrical Parade” and “SpectroMagic” so you will see inspiration from those electrical parades present. According to Disney, the Starlight Parade will “recall the nostalgia of nighttime spectaculars with new innovative lighting.”

The parade is also inspired by some of Walt Disney Animation Studios’ earliest animated features with a parade float paying homage to Disney Legend and artist Mary Blair’s original concept artwork for “Cinderella.” This float will feature a “gleaming fountain of light that overflows to illuminate a cosmic ballroom” which is just one piece of the “constellation” of classic and contemporary stories from the parade.

Characters Included in Disney Starlight Parade

There will be a mix of classic and contemporary characters from Walt Disney Animation Studios and Disney Pixar films with some appearing for the very first time in a Disney Live Entertainment nighttime parade.

These confirmed characters include:

The Blue Fairy,


Peter Pan & Wendy,


Asha,


La Familia Madrigal (Mirabel, Isabela, Bruno),


Elsa,


Aurora and Prince Phillip, Tiana and Prince Naveen, Belle and the Beast, and Cinderella and Prince Charming,


Miguel and Pepita, and


Moana.

Disney: Starlight Parade Includes Light Up Costumes

The parade also features “glimmering garments” that Disney Live Entertainment Costuming created to accompany the parade.

The costumes use a “blend of innovative lighting techniques and whimsical custom fabrics” with the team constructing each look inspired by the “kissed by starlight” phrase. The lights on the costumes will also twinkle in synchronization with the music.
